Output 7620ea4497129ae71dcdb9fefd7e1ebbaa4fa4a2155ec7e6141912bcfe1ff856:0

value
296000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e3ea4221b82b9c303d99a06b19910d461d74c5 OP_EQUAL
address
3CXegzkcANg96mNW1bWuLkPKmDwXGGexuZ
transaction
7620ea4497129ae71dcdb9fefd7e1ebbaa4fa4a2155ec7e6141912bcfe1ff856
confirmations
328704
spent
true